ChriseroThis is my second stay within six months, and it's my top choice for international transfers. The only problem is how incredibly difficult it is to book a room; they're constantly sold out. I've had to snag a booking in the middle of the night every time.
**Facilities:** The room is small, just enough space for carry-on luggage. It has a TV, shower, and hairdryer. The hotel also offers coffee and snacks. My only complaint is that the in-room air conditioning can't be fully turned off and blows directly on your head, making it easy to catch a cold.
**Hygiene:** It's okay. There were still hairs on the towels, and I saw some silverfish in the room.
**Location:** The location is unbeatable, a million times better than sleeping outside the airport. It's on the fourth floor, directly opposite gate 252, right next to the Matina Lounge. Super convenient for travelers.
**Service:** The front desk staff are very friendly. I had booked an 8 PM check-in, but we were able to check in just after 7 PM. Check-out is by 8:30 AM, but even with that, it solved a huge problem for me.

Guest UserStaying overnight during an ICN layover, the location is a 10-minute walk from Exit 2 of Unseo Station. The road isn't great, but it's still pretty convenient. There's an Emart convenience store downstairs, and a CU just a 2-minute walk north, so you definitely won't go hungry. Check-in can be done at a self-service machine, and the front desk opens at 9 AM. The morning shift is a Korean gentleman, and the evening shift is a Chinese gentleman. There's also a rooftop garden on the top floor with distant views of the airport. I can't believe I never realized how convenient Seoul was for visa-free layovers before; I've been missing out!
